This patch adds missing newlines, trims multiple redundant final
newlines into a single one, and trims redundant leading newlines in all
*.phpt sections.

According to POSIX, a line is a sequence of zero or more non-' <newline>'
characters plus a terminating '<newline>' character. [1] Files should
normally have at least one final newline character.

C89 [2] and later standards [3] mention a final newline:
"A source file that is not empty shall end in a new-line character,
which shall not be immediately preceded by a backslash character."

Although it is not mandatory for all files to have a final newline
fixed, a more consistent and homogeneous approach brings less of commit
differences issues and a better development experience in certain text
editors and IDEs.

--TEST--
PDO::MYSQL_ATTR_MULTI_STATEMENTS
--SKIPIF--
<?php
require_once(dirname(__FILE__) . DIRECTORY_SEPARATOR . 'skipif.inc');
require_once(dirname(__FILE__) . DIRECTORY_SEPARATOR . 'mysql_pdo_test.inc');
MySQLPDOTest::skip();
$db = MySQLPDOTest::factory();
?>
--INI--
error_reporting=E_ALL
--FILE--
<?php
require_once(dirname(__FILE__) . DIRECTORY_SEPARATOR . 'mysql_pdo_test.inc');
$dsn = MySQLPDOTest::getDSN();
$user = PDO_MYSQL_TEST_USER;
$pass = PDO_MYSQL_TEST_PASS;
$table = sprintf("test_%s", md5(mt_rand(0, PHP_INT_MAX)));
$db = new PDO($dsn, $user, $pass);
$db->exec(sprintf('DROP TABLE IF EXISTS %s', $table));
$create = sprintf('CREATE TABLE %s(id INT)', $table);
$db->exec($create);
$db->exec(sprintf('INSERT INTO %s(id) VALUES (1)', $table));
$stmt = $db->query(sprintf('SELECT * FROM %s; INSERT INTO %s(id) VALUES (2)', $table, $table));
$stmt->closeCursor();
$info = $db->errorInfo();
var_dump($info[0]);
$stmt = $db->query(sprintf('SELECT id FROM %s', $table));
var_dump($stmt->fetchAll(PDO::FETCH_ASSOC));
// A single query with a trailing delimiter.
$stmt = $db->query('SELECT 1 AS value;');
var_dump($stmt->fetchAll(PDO::FETCH_ASSOC));
// New connection, does not allow multiple statements.
$db = new PDO($dsn, $user, $pass, array(PDO::MYSQL_ATTR_MULTI_STATEMENTS => false));
$stmt = $db->query(sprintf('SELECT * FROM %s; INSERT INTO %s(id) VALUES (3)', $table, $table));
var_dump($stmt);
$info = $db->errorInfo();
var_dump($info[0]);
$stmt = $db->query(sprintf('SELECT id FROM %s', $table));
var_dump($stmt->fetchAll(PDO::FETCH_ASSOC));
// A single query with a trailing delimiter.
$stmt = $db->query('SELECT 1 AS value;');
var_dump($stmt->fetchAll(PDO::FETCH_ASSOC));
$db->exec(sprintf('DROP TABLE IF EXISTS %s', $table));
print "done!";
?>
--EXPECT--
string(5) "00000"
array(2) {
[0]=>
array(1) {
["id"]=>
string(1) "1"
}
[1]=>
array(1) {
["id"]=>
string(1) "2"
}
}
array(1) {
[0]=>
array(1) {
["value"]=>
string(1) "1"
}
}
bool(false)
string(5) "42000"
array(2) {
[0]=>
array(1) {
["id"]=>
string(1) "1"
}
[1]=>
array(1) {
["id"]=>
string(1) "2"
}
}
array(1) {
[0]=>
array(1) {
["value"]=>
string(1) "1"
}
}
done!
